What is the guest by Albert Camus about?
Answer:
The Guest is a short story by the French Writer Albert Camus. It was first published in 1957 as a part of collection entitled Exile and the kindom. The French title "L'Hote" translates in both "the guest" and "the host" which titles back to the relationship between the main characters of the story.
Identify the falling action of the story in how the rhinoceros got his wrinkly skin
Answer:
The falling action occurred when the Parsee came down from the tree, packed his stove, and went away while the Rhinoceros left for his home in anger.
Explanation:
The falling action in a story refers to the events that occur after the climax and rising action. The falling action shows how the most captivating events in the story are gradually resolved. The story of how the Rhinoceros got his wrinkly skin tells of when a Parsee baked a cake on his stove but the Rhinoceros came and ate it all. The Parsee had his revenge when the weather became hot and they all had to take off their skins. The Parsee took off his hat while the Rhinoceros removed his skin to take his bath. While bathing, the Parsee rubbed cake crumbs on the Rhinocero's skin.
This caused him a great deal of itching and this event marks the climax of the story. When the Rhinoceros eventually left in anger the Parsee came down from the tree where he was observing the Rhinoceros, packed his stove, and went away. This symbolizes the calming down of the climatic event.

which three structures are found in both prokaryotic and eukaryotic cells
Answer:
Both prokaryotic and eukaryotic cells have structures in common. All cells have a plasma membrane, ribosomes, cytoplasm, and DNA. The plasma membrane, or cell membrane, is the phospholipid layer that surrounds the cell and protects it from the outside environment.

What is the novel Animal Farm?
The novel Animal Farm, written in 1945 by George Orwell it is about a group of farm animals that live in England, and belong to a man named Mr. Jones. After years of being mistreated, shortage in food and very hard work the animals decide to take action and start a revolution in the farm.
